V2EX = way to explore
V2EX 是一个关于分享和探索的地方
现在注册
已注册用户请  登录
shenqi
V2EX  ›  macOS

再次作死升级 mojave 。终于 vagrant 可以正常打开。

  •  
  •   shenqi · 2019-01-06 09:22:57 +08:00 · 2076 次点击
    这是一个创建于 1952 天前的主题,其中的信息可能已经有所发展或是发生改变。

    这次终于把 vagrant 无法启动的问题解决了。
    一直报 nfs 错误。

    最后无意中找到个指令,运行下居然成功了。具体如下

    sudo rm /usr/bin/vagrant
    sudo ln -s /opt/vagrant/bin/vagrant /usr/bin/vagrant
    sudo chmod +x /usr/bin/vagrant
    

    在这期间,做了的操作

    • 安装到最新的 vbox(6.0.0) / vagrant(2.2.2)
    • vagrant 的虚拟机删除重新创建
    • disable sip
    • 赋予 iterm / vbox / vagrant 各种完全磁盘访问 /辅助功能的权限
    • 上面的代码那段(最终解决,不知为啥)
    4 条回复    2019-01-08 10:21:49 +08:00
    tulongtou
        1
    tulongtou  
       2019-01-06 21:38:04 +08:00
    好折腾啊,为什么一定要用 vagrant 呢
    shenqi
        2
    shenqi  
    OP
       2019-01-07 09:18:55 +08:00
    @tulongtou #1 因为后端的环境都是跑在那里的。就只能跟着了。旧版本 sketch 又跑不了。
    binmiui
        3
    binmiui  
       2019-01-08 00:41:49 +08:00 via iPhone
    为什么不上 docker
    shenqi
        4
    shenqi  
    OP
       2019-01-08 10:21:49 +08:00
    @binmiui #3 主要是后端喜欢在 vagrant 上面开 docker。
    关于   ·   帮助文档   ·   博客   ·   API   ·   FAQ   ·   实用小工具   ·   2879 人在线   最高记录 6543   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 27ms · UTC 13:45 · PVG 21:45 · LAX 06:45 · JFK 09:45
    Developed with CodeLauncher
    ♥ Do have faith in what you're doing.